Course Content

• Food Safety Regulations and Standards
• Food Labeling Laws and Requirements
• Import and Export Regulations (International Trade Compliance)
• Food Distribution Contracts and Agreements
• Food Traceability and Recall Procedures
• Food Transportation and Storage Regulations (Cold Chain Management)
• Consumer Protection Laws related to Food
• Food Waste Management and Sustainability Regulations

Career path

Career Role (Food Distribution Laws) Description
Compliance Officer (Food Safety & Distribution) Ensures adherence to UK food safety regulations throughout the supply chain. Manages audits and risk assessments related to food distribution laws.
Legal Counsel (Food & Beverage) Provides legal advice on food distribution contracts, labeling requirements, and regulatory compliance. Expertise in food safety and distribution legislation is crucial.
Supply Chain Manager (Food Logistics & Regulatory Compliance) Oversees the entire food distribution process, ensuring efficiency and strict adherence to all relevant laws and regulations. Requires a strong understanding of legal requirements.
Food Safety Auditor (Distribution Network) Conducts regular audits of food distribution facilities and processes to ensure compliance with UK food safety and distribution laws.
Regulatory Affairs Specialist (Food Industry) Monitors changes in food distribution legislation and ensures company operations remain compliant. Liaises with regulatory bodies.
